    I am 35, 5'3, currently weigh 190 and I want to get down to 140 :neutral:


    Okay, so I took your stats plus what you said about exercising and came up with this:

    Sedentary daily life
    2 days exercise per week
    30 mins per day (you didn't specifiy how long) with moderate intensity

    TDEE: 1821
    1200 calories would have you at a 621 calorie deficit which is approximately 1.2 lb per week loss. Even slight errors in logging could actually easily bring that deficit down to 500 which results would result in 1 lb per week loss.

    2 lbs per week would require an intake of 821 if that's your TDEE which isn't safe or even remotely healthy.
